Oceanside Chamber of Commerce hosts trio of ribbon cuttings

Posted

The saying “good things come in threes” was evident on March 13 as the Oceanside Chamber of Commerce celebrated a trio of ribbon cuttings — its first such events in 2021 — to welcome new businesses to the neighborhood.

The businesses were FrameBar Company, Brown Bag Express and The Pretzel Stop.

FrameBar, at 2894 Long Beach Road, focuses on eye health and aims to serve the community and provide and educate patients about eyecare. Their goal is to “help you see better.”

Brown Bag Express, at 3114 Lawson Blvd., is a grab-and-go style deli, where everything is made fresh in-house and ready to go without a wait.

The Pretzel Stop aims to be more than just a pretzel store, but also an experience. In celebration of Women’s History Month, Hempstead Town Supervisor Don Clavin and other elected officials recognized owner Carolyn Vella in recognition of the shop.
